The card is absolutely great for desktop PC for everyday work. Works in PCIE 3.0. Consumption around 50W under load. Basically a better equivalent to the 1050TI / or as a replacement. The disadvantage is that when replacing the bracket-both large and small included (the sheet metal that goes into the case) you need, in addition to the classic crosshairs, a clock crosshair, which you don't normally have at home. Note the radiator has plastic on it-remove it.
Cheap card with sufficient performance
Low power consumption + no external power supply
Classic and low profile
Missing VGA/DVI
Watchmaking tools required to change the bracket, low profile on the card.

Consumption max 53W (For office work, it only takes 1-3W).
Quiet, the fan starts only at a higher load - exemplary power management.
Full HD performance is sufficient. Those who want nonsensical reflections and ultra-detailed eyelashes should buy the corresponding graphics, but also prepare to roll their eyes when looking at the electricity bill.
GDDR6.
A clear choice for HTPC.
fully comparable to the GTX 1650 (in some cases even better, but with half the consumption).
Those who want to use the full potential of the card must go for a new board with PCIe 4.0. The question is, is it worth the few fps.: )
The price could be a little friendlier, but let' s realize the times we live in.
Ray tracing support didn' t even have to be.: )
